Chapter 7 - Review - Page 560: 77

Answer

$\frac{3}{10}$

Work Step by Step

Step 1: $\frac{\frac{1}{4}}{\frac{1}{3}+\frac{1}{2}}$ Step 2: $\frac{\frac{1}{4}}{\frac{1\times2}{3\times2}+\frac{1\times3}{2\times3}}$ Step 3: $\frac{\frac{1}{4}}{\frac{2}{6}+\frac{3}{6}}$ Step 4: $\frac{\frac{1}{4}}{\frac{2+3}{6}}$ Step 5: $\frac{\frac{1}{4}}{\frac{5}{6}}$ Step 6: $\frac{1}{4}\div\frac{5}{6}$ Step 7: $\frac{1}{4}\times\frac{6}{5}$ Step 8: $\frac{6}{20}=\frac{3}{10}$
